How Much Air Pressure to Use in Airbags While Towing
Updated 07/03/2020 | Published 10/01/2018 >
Question:
Hi! Do you have a recommended psi for towing about 3500-4000 pounds loaded trailer, 7x16’ ?
asked by: Ken
Expert Reply:
I can help but unfortunately, I can't really give you an exact psi to tow your 3,500 lb - 4,000 lb trailer as there are just too many factors that go into selecting the correct air pressure. The most important of which however is ride height. According to the owner's manual for the Air Lift LoadLifter 5000 Ultimate Air Helper Springs part # AL88299, if a load is present then you will need at least 25 psi but will want to continue adding air until the truck is level or you have reached 100 psi. You can then adjust the pressure once you get the truck level for comfort/support. When the truck is empty you will need to leave at least 5 psi in the system to prevent the airbags from deforming.
